Kreigh Wyatt Hunt 1943 - 2008

Kreigh Wyatt Hunt of Urbandale, Polk County, IA was born on March 18, 1943, and died at age 65 years old on December 31, 2008. Kreigh Hunt was buried at Iowa Veterans Cemetery At Van Meter Section 32A Site 1 34024 Veterans Memorial Drive, in Adel.

In 1943, in the year that Kreigh Wyatt Hunt was born, on September 3rd, the Armistice of Cassibile was signed in Sicily. Under the terms of the Armistice, Italy surrendered to the Allied Powers. After the Armistice was made public on September 8th, Germany attacked and occupied Italy. It took 20 months of fighting for the Allies to reach the northern borders of Italy.

In 1951, by the time this person was merely 8 years old, on April 5th, Julius and Ethel Rosenberg (husband and wife) were sentenced to death for treason. They were executed on June 19th. American citizens, they were convicted of spying for the Soviet Union. Their two young sons were adopted by a high school teacher and his wife.
